Hi I am looking at Roush or Whipple for my truck. My concern is the tank for my Howe steering pump system. Anyone have one and upgraded? I believe the heat exchanger will hit to tank... Just curious if there is enough room to move it further to the side so I can get the heat exchanger in.

The heat exchanger will allow the placement of the PS tank,
however the circulatory pump for the HE and intercooler on the Roush and old style Whipple is in that spot.

The new Whipple Stage 2 kit places the HE tank and pump under the HE so there is room for the PS tank.
